RoadMap for IIT JEE
Navigating the Journey to IIT
Why you need a plan? ● Competition level ● Time-bound preparation ● Balancing
Let’s divide into three phases
● Phase1 :12-14 months before exam.
● Phase2 :6-8 months before exam. ● Phase3 :2-3 months before exam. Phase1 : Planning Key points to focus: ● Understand the exam structure ● Concept Building Study Routine and Resource Planning ● Create a Long-Term Study Plan ● Set aside specific periods for intensive learning ● Focus on understanding over memorizing ● Stick to a limited number of resources to avoid confusion ( will provide you a list in next class ) Phase1: Goals Setting Up Weekly & Monthly Goals ● Ensure all subjects and topics are given equal attention. ● Consistently revise previous topics. ● Incorporate periodic evaluations of your learning pace ( mock tests or self-assessments), always have a buffer zone. Problem-Solving and Practice Strategy ● Don’t rush, always start with basic problems (Even when topics seem challenging) ● Build your own strategies. ● Quality of practice and understanding each solution is key at this stage. Phase 1: Monitoring Your Progress Developing a Strong Revision Habit
● Review each concept at the end of week.
● Revision is not something to be left for the last minute. Active recall is essential. ● Effective Note-Taking ● Always maintain formula sheets or summary sheets ● After each topic completion, Track it by ticking off and maintain rating on each topic according to your knowledge on it. Phase1: Maintaining Motivation and Focus ● This is a long phase, Consistency is the key. ● Don’t over-estimate, This may take few weeks to evaluate your estimation. ● Set clear goals, Don’t burn out ( it is a marathon). ● Follow this principle when learning a new concept
( Accept → Apply → Analyze )
Roadmap1 Phase2: Planning Key Goals
● Shift Focus to Problem Solving
● Strengthen Weak Areas ● Don’t ignore your strengths
Mock Tests and Timed Practice
● Full-Length Mock Tests ( previous year wise question papers)
● Time Management and Exam Strategy ( Later discussed in this course) ● Increase the intensity and focus on problem solving. Phase 2: Focused Revision Strategy ● Make time for backlogs ( Next class is how to cover backlogs) ● Revise topics in a cyclical manner ● Revisit your mistakes from mock tests and focus your revision on those specific problem ● Dealing with Exam Anxiety. Roadmap2 Phase3: Planning Key Goals
● Focus exclusively on revision
● Intensive mock tests
Revision
● Go through all the topics and sort out according to your confidence. ● Focus on interlinking concepts across topics ● Don’t overload with new topics.
